One-Pot Lamb and Apple Stew
A comforting stew with tender lamb, sweet apple, and aromatic herbs, slow-simmered to meld flavors. Ingredients
- 2 lbs, cut into 1-inch cubes lamb shoulder
- 2 tbsp olive oil
- 1 large, diced onion
- 3 cloves, minced garlic
- 2, peeled and sliced carrots
- 2, peeled and diced potatoes
- 1, cored and diced tart apple
- 4 cups beef broth
- 1 tbsp thyme
- 1 bay leaf
- 1/4 cup (optional) Irish whiskey
- to taste salt
- to taste pepper
Instructions
- Step 1: Heat 2 tbsp olive oil in a large Dutch oven over medium-high heat. Season 2 lbs lamb shoulder cubes with salt and pepper, then sear for 5 minutes per side until browned.
- Step 2: Add 1 large diced onion and 3 minced garlic cloves to the pot, cooking for 2 minutes until fragrant.
- Step 3: Stir in 2 sliced carrots and 2 diced potatoes, then pour in 4 cups beef broth, adding 1 tbsp thyme and 1 bay leaf.
- Step 4: Bring to a gentle boil, reduce heat to low, cover, and simmer for 1 hour and 30 minutes.
- Step 5: Stir in 1 diced tart apple and simmer uncovered for 20 minutes until potatoes are tender.
- Step 6: Discard the bay leaf, stir in 1/4 cup Irish whiskey (if using), and simmer for 5 minutes to evaporate alcohol.

How do I store leftover One-Pot Lamb and Apple Stew?
Cool to room temperature within 2 hours, then store in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 4 days. Reheat covered in a 350°F oven for 10-12 minutes, or microwave at 70% power in 60-second bursts to keep olive oil from drying out.
